What is recorded here
On a shelf on the upper N slopes of Beenduff, overlooking the head of the Carhan river valley. Four drystone corbelled huts, three subcircular and one rectangular in plan. Well-built, with their entrances generally facing E. Stone collapse surrounds each hut; two have collapsed internally. Shelf appears to have been revetted on its N side. (1) KE089-001---- D: 2.5m x 1.9m. H: .7m. T: 1m. (2) D: 2.4m x 1.6m. H: .5m. T: 1.2m. (3) D: 3m. H: 1m. T: 1m. (4) D: 3m x 1.3m. H: 1.2m. T: 1m.
The above description is derived from A. O'Sullivan and J. Sheehan (compilers), 'The Iveragh peninsula: an archaeological survey of South Kerry'. Cork University Press (1996), no. 1181. In certain instances the entries have been revised and updated in the light of recent research.
